Hey all, what is the best way to press the release bearing onto the hub? I don't have a press or a vice and I have already scuffed up the hub by punding on it with the bfh. Surely there is a better way than the fumbling about I am doing! Do I go a-begging to the nearest machine shop for their press? What do you guys do? <img src="/forums/images/graemlins/cheers.gif" alt="" />

Also will I have problems with partially scuffed hub or will it work just fine as long as the bearing works?

Thank you!